#170dfb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#170dfb is composed of 9% red, 5.1%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.8% cyan, 94.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 242.5 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 51.8%. #170dfb color hex could be obtained by blending #2e1aff with #0000f7. Closest websafe color is: #0000ff.

● #170dfb color description : Vivid blue.
#170dfb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#170dfb has RGB values of R:23, G:13, B:251 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 1510907.
